According to the Declaration of Independence when should the people have the right to change their government

Not necessarily according to the Declaration of Independence. Ye must understand that the Declaration is siting the God-given right, under Natural Law. 
The document simply states that these rights exist, but it also states that it is according to God that these rights are endowed in all men equally. 

When government becomes abusive to its people, it is the right of the governed to alter or abolish it.
